• The POPD/Au and poly(VFc-ATP)/Au nanocomposites were synthesized by one-step process.
• The nanocomposites were used to fabricate multiplexed electrochemical immunosensor.
• The immunosensor for CEA and AFP detection was simple and sensitive.
• This immunosensor performed well on detection of clinical serum specimens.
In this work, a simple and sensitive multiplexed immunoassay protocol for simultaneous electrochemical determination of alpha-fetoprotein (AFP) and carcinoembryonic antigen (CEA) was designed using redox-active nanocomposites. As the redox-active species, the poly(o-phenylenediamine) (POPD)/Au nanocomposite and poly(vinyl ferrocene-2-aminothiophenol) (poly(VFc-ATP))/Au nanocomposite were obtained by one-step method which HAuCl4 was used as the oxidant. With Au nanoparticles (AuNPs), the nanocomposites were successful to immobilize labeled anti-CEA and anti-AFP as the immunosensing probes. The proposed electrochemical immunoassay enabled the simultaneous monitoring of AFP and CEA in a wide range of 0.01–100 ng mL−1. The detection limits was 0.006 ng mL−1 for CEA and 0.003 ng mL−1 for AFP (S/N=3). The assay results of serum samples with the proposed method were well consistent with the reference values from standard ELISA method. And the negligible cross-reactivity between the two analytes makes it possesses potential promise in clinical diagnosis.
